This is a moving and beautiful collection of wildlife photographs. They capture the individuality and nobility of these animals. I especially like the ones of the lions. They truly are royalty in their kingdom. One thought occured to me. Because some of these prints are sepia toned and look as if they were taken a century or more ago, I felt as if I was looking at creatures that were long dead. Jane Goodall states how tragic it would be if future generations were to look at these beautiful portraits and not be able to see them in the wild. Anyone looking at these photographs cannot fail to be moved by them.
